Tzabná Caves | Yucatán Mx
Tzabná Caves. Under the surface of the firm soil in Yucatan there is an extensive cave system, many tunnels are flooded with crystal clear water, here you can admire the underground world called xib’al’ba (hidden place) by the Mayans.

How to get
How to get to Tzabná caves by public transport:
From the zocalo or large square where the cathedral of Mérida is 7 blocks away is the NORESTE terminal where you can take a bus to Tecoh ($ 30 approximate).
The caves are located at the southern exit of the town, you can walk or take a taxi (motorized tricycle) to get there ($ 15 approx).
How to get to grottos Tzabná by car:
It is located 38 kilometers from Yucatan, the approximate route 50 minutes.
From any part of the city, drive east on Calle 59 and then leave the city on federal highway 180 in the direction of Valladolid.
At the first detour to Chetumal turn right to get to Tecoh.

Meaning of the name:
Possibly Tzabnáh originally means “house of viper rattles”, taking the words of the Mayan language Tsáab = rattle of adder and Nah = house.
Description:
Small system of caverns, under the ground is the water level at 17 meters where you can observe cenotes (water wells), the route lasts between 1 and 2 hours.
